How to repair a fuse in a fuse box

While many modern homes feature trip switch fuses boxes, some older properties have older wired fuse boxes. A fuse is a crucial safety component designed to interrupt and prevent the flow of electricity if something goes wrong. This happens when your home has a faulty appliance or when an electrical voltage exceeds its circuit’s capability. In modern fuse boxes, the fuse will ‘switch off’, but in older boxes, the fuse will ‘blow’ after heating up and melting. If your fuse is blown, you’ll need to replace it. Carbon monoxide: The dangers

Carbon monoxide gas (CO) is best known as the “silent killer” due to its toxic, tasteless and scent-free nature. It’s important that your central heating system is installed and maintained by a Gas Safe engineer to avoid gas leaks and exposure to carbon monoxide. In the UK alone, there are around 20 deaths per year due to leaks and exposure to this poisonous gas, which is usually caused by unsafe gas appliances or poor installation. What is a system boiler?

For larger homes with multiple bathrooms, a system boiler could be the perfect fit. It saves space (no water tank needed, just a hot water cylinder!) and can run hot water to several bathrooms at a time, making it a great choice for households with large, busy families. They can help you save on running costs and installation, while they’re also a great way of improving your home’s energy efficiency.
